大家好,今天小编来为大家解答yii2网站源码分享这个问题,yii2源码分析很多人还不知道,现在让我们一起来看看吧!
Yii自带了丰富的功能,包括MVC,DAO/ActiveRecord,I18N/L10N,缓存,身份验证和基于角色的访问控制,脚手架,测试等,可显著缩短开发时间。
在实际工作中web方面框架也用了不少tp,ci,等一系列php框架最终个人感觉yii2才是本人最喜欢的框架之一,面向对象的设计,类的扩展,包管理,事件驱动,行为拓展。。一系列便捷集成,能为中大型项目快速提供便捷的开发解决方案
1.下载YII2.0源码文件
网址如下
http://www.yiiframework.com/download/
2.解压Yii2.0,拷贝到网站根目录(这里我下的是基础版)
3.配置网站根目录(我用得环境是phpstudy配置用到的测试域名是yii2.dev(这里的域名由于是本地调试随便用。记得配置host指向127.0.0.1))这里我用的是基础版所以网站根目录配置到web文件夹下面如图
4.访问http://yii2.dev/(这里是我测试本地用的域名不要纠结)出现的报错提示如下(提示告诉我们需要一个cookieValidationKey)
5.打开配置文件
在components加上
‘request’=>[
//!!!insertasecretkeyinthefollowing(ifitisempty)-thisisrequiredbycookievalidation
‘cookieValidationKey’=>’123123121’,
],
如图
6.再次访问
关于yii2网站源码分享,yii2源码分析的介绍到此结束,希望对大家有所帮助。
